Structural Assessment and Load Calculation
Before a single truss is hung, Kollysphere agency conducts a detailed structural analysis. Where can equipment be hung? What is the weight of everything that will be hung. What are the dynamic loads. Buffer for unexpected forces. What the assessment reveals drive what can be rigged. Too much weight and the ceiling could fail. Your rigging partner works with qualified rigging experts to verify load capacity. This engineering work is legally and ethically essential.

Equipment Inspection and Maintenance

Rigging equipment must be maintained. Damaged equipment could break. Your rigging safety partner checks everything that will hold weight above people. Aluminium beams. The powered equipment. Shackles, slings, and cables. They ensure that no equipment has damage. They keep maintenance logs for each component used in your event. Any gear that fails inspection is not used — not "probably fine".
The "What If" Protection
Even with perfect equipment, equipment can still fail. Kollysphere agency adds safety factors for critical loads. Backup wires that catch if primary fails. Safety factors of 5:1 or 10:1. Redundant load paths. This redundancy that if a motor stops working, the equipment doesn't fall. The guests never realise the redundant protection — but they're there.

Documentation and Compliance
Overhead suspension involves liability. Your event planning company provides paperwork of all inspections and certifications. Engineering verification. Proof that gear was checked. Rigger certifications. Building manager sign-off. This paperwork provides legal protection if anything ever goes wrong. It also ensures that safety wasn't skipped.
